Today is #NationalAnthropologyDay

National Anthropology Day is a day for anthropologists to celebrate and participate in their discipline with the public around them. The American Anthropological Association is celebrating anthropology and anthropologists across the world through the declaration of National Anthropology Day. André Brink obituary

The South African novelist André Brink died on February 6th, according to the Guardian newspaper on Sunday, February 8, 2015: “André Brink, who has died aged 79, was the first Afrikaans writer to have a book banned by the South African government in the decades when the National party was in power.” The British Council has a biography, […]
